Output 62c6a40f8967aa8c38912980ef5e7e6757ec13fa2005bb2b4266ea020123b6b0:1

value
6252736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3060eada1ad4f7657eddf1169c1cc5732b4f661b OP_EQUALVERIFY OP_CHECKSIG
address
15QoY9Uqk7kJ1KZzt3uPpwstkxRHrTr1J9
transaction
62c6a40f8967aa8c38912980ef5e7e6757ec13fa2005bb2b4266ea020123b6b0
confirmations
385841
spent
true